Transaction 7b0aabfa7a42da87060045612058b8041f4591e32df2bb31056298ca79ce373f

1 Input
2 Outputs
  • 7b0aabfa7a42da87060045612058b8041f4591e32df2bb31056298ca79ce373f:0
  • value  12508529
    address  3JFi5FLdaS5uYJiyhrVSrtvTbqKNWYtpgb
  • 7b0aabfa7a42da87060045612058b8041f4591e32df2bb31056298ca79ce373f:1
  • value  704137
    address  3DgeevYgL9u6p7G21Rr39eoCJdwi5pW14C